That is a tube computer, I worked on the next generation all discrete components not one IC Chip they were not invented yet, it had rows and rows of 4" x 6" cards and on one of those cards were transistors, resistors, diodes and caps for two "and" of "or" gates. Programs were loaded with a punched card readers.
